They are most often used for scientific calculations, modelling, and analysing large volumes of data, including:<\/p>\n<ul class=\"wp-block-list\">\n<li>climate and weather modelling;<\/li>\n<li>aerospace and nuclear calculations;<\/li>\n<li>bioinformatics and drug development;<\/li>\n<li>training and simulation of AI models;<\/li>\n<li>quantum simulations.<\/li>\n<\/ul>\n<h2 class=\"wp-block-heading\"><strong>Applications of Supercomputers Worldwide<\/strong><\/h2>\n<p>Supercomputers are also used in military applications globally. In 2024, the United States&#8217; Lawrence Livermore National Laboratory launched <a href=\"https:\/\/en.wikipedia.org\/wiki\/El_Capitan_(supercomputer)\">El Capitan<\/a> with a performance of <span data-descr=\"performance measured by Linpack, i.e., real performance in solving tasks\" class=\"old_tooltip\">Rmax<\/span> around 1.742 exaflops and a theoretical peak of ~2.79 exaflops.<\/p>\n<p>It is funded by the National Nuclear Security Administration and ensures the reliability of the country&#8217;s nuclear arsenal in the absence of nuclear testing. The system is also used for scientific research in the interest of national security.<\/p>\n<p>Another example is <a href=\"https:\/\/www.livescience.com\/technology\/computing\/worlds-fastest-supercomputer-el-capitan-goes-online-used-to-secure-the-u-s-nuclear-stockpile-and-other-classified-research\">Frontier<\/a>, installed at the Oak Ridge National Laboratory. In June 2022, it became the world&#8217;s first confirmed exaflop computer, achieving about 1.102 exaflops Rmax on the Linpack test. By 2024, its scaling efficiency increased to ~1.353 exaflops Rmax with peak capabilities around 2.05 exaflops.<\/p>\n<p>In this case, the supercomputer&#8217;s application is purely civilian\u2014it is a platform of the U.S. Department of Energy for open research in climatology, materials science, astrophysics, nuclear physics, and other disciplines.<\/p>\n<p>Located at Argonne National Laboratory in Illinois is <a href=\"https:\/\/ru.wikipedia.org\/wiki\/Aurora_(%D1%81%D1%83%D0%BF%D0%B5%D1%80%D0%BA%D0%BE%D0%BC%D0%BF%D1%8C%D1%8E%D1%82%D0%B5%D1%80)\">Aurora<\/a> with ~1.012 exaflops Rmax and a theoretical maximum of \u22481.98 exaflops. It is focused on scientific research and is available for public use. Its capabilities are intended for peaceful applications: brain structure modelling, fusion research, development of new materials for batteries and solar cells, subatomic particle studies, cancer drug discovery, cosmological modelling, and more.<\/p>\n<p>China has its own supercomputer, Tianhe-3, developed by the National University of Defense Technology. Unofficially, Tianhe-3 was launched in 2023 and has a peak performance of about 2\u20132.1 exaflops with an estimated performance of ~1.3\u20131.57 exaflops Rmax. These figures make it one of the most powerful computers on the planet, although China does not publish results in international rankings.<\/p>\n<p>The official applications of Tianhe-3 include high-performance computing tasks, big data, and AI training.
